Description

CVE-2026-90502 is a c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in stilleshan ServerStatus versions 1.0 and 2.0. The flaw exists in an unknown function within the Stats Generation component in the file server/src/main.cpp. An attacker can remotely manipulate the 'custom' argument to execute XSS attacks. The vulnerability has a medium severity score of 5.1 and public exploit code is available. The vendor has not responded to disclosure attempts and no patch or mitigation guidance is currently provided.

Technical Analysis

This vulnerability in stilleshan ServerStatus 1.0 and 2.0 allows remote attackers to perform cross-site scripting by manipulating the 'custom' argument in the Stats Generation component (server/src/main.cpp). The vulnerability is confirmed public with exploit code available. The vendor has not issued any response or patch. The CVSS 4.0 score is 5.1, indicating medium severity with network attack vector, low attack complexity, low privileges required, and user interaction needed.

Potential Impact

Successful exploitation all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ary scripts in the context of the affected application, potentially leading to session hijacking, defacement, or other client-side impacts. The vulnerability requires user interaction and low privileges but can be initiated remotely. No direct evidence of active exploitation in the wild is reported.

Mitigation Recommendations

No official patch or remediation is currently available from the vendor, who has not responded to disclosure. Users should monitor vendor channels for updates. Until a fix is released, consider implementing web application firewall (WAF) rules to detect and block malicious input targeting the 'custom' argument to mitigate exploitation risk.
